Fallen tree removal services involve the safe and efficient clearing of trees that have toppled or are lying on the ground after storms, decay, or other causes. Professionals use specialized equipment to carefully dismantle and remove the debris, ensuring that surrounding structures, landscapes, and property features remain unharmed. This service often includes the removal of large branches and trunk sections, as well as the proper disposal or recycling of the wood and debris. The goal is to restore safety and accessibility to areas that may be obstructed or hazardous due to fallen trees.
This service addresses several common problems associated with fallen trees. It helps eliminate safety hazards posed by unstable or decaying wood that could cause injury to people or animals. Fallen trees can also block driveways, pathways, or access points, making it difficult to move around a property. Additionally, removing debris prevents further damage to lawns, gardens, and other landscape features that could be compromised by rot or pests. Clearing fallen trees promptly can also reduce the risk of pest infestations or disease spreading to healthy trees and plants nearby.

The overview below groups typical Fallen Tree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ridgefield, CT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- Fallen tree removal services typically cost between $300 and $1,200, depending on the tree's size and location. Smaller trees may be on the lower end, while large, hard-to-reach trees can increase the price. Costs can vary based on the complexity of the job.
Factors Influencing Price - The total cost is influenced by tree height, diameter, and accessibility. For example, a small tree under 20 feet might cost around $300, whereas a large tree over 50 feet could reach $1,200 or more. Additional services like stump grinding may add to the overall expense.
Typical Service Fees - Basic fallen tree removal services often fall within a $200 to $800 range for straightforward jobs. More extensive removals involving multiple trees or difficult terrain can push costs higher. Local pros may provide estimates based on site assessments.
Additional Costs - Extra charges may apply for services such as hauling away debris, stump grinding, or land clearing. These additional services can range from $100 to $500 depending on the scope. Contact local providers for precise quotes t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
